What is Injection Molding, Anyway?
Before we jump into the course details, let's quickly recap what injection molding is all about. In a nutshell, it's a manufacturing process used to produce parts by injecting molten material, usually plastic, into a mold. Think of it like a giant cookie cutter for plastic. The molten plastic cools and solidifies within the mold's shape, and when the mold opens, you have a finished part! It's super efficient and ideal for mass production. This process is used extensively across various industries, making it a critical skill to possess. Now, this process requires careful planning and execution. Mold Design Principles
This is where the magic happens! You'll learn the fundamental principles of mold design. This includes topics like mold layout, gate design, runner systems, and cooling systems. You'll understand how to create molds that efficiently fill with plastic, cool evenly, and eject the finished part without any problems. This is a critical part of the course. It allows you to create effective and functional molds. Proper mold design is essential for producing high-quality plastic parts. It also minimizes defects and maximizes the efficiency of the injection molding process. It covers topics like mold construction materials, tolerances, and surface finishes. By understanding these concepts, you'll be able to design molds that meet the specific requirements of your plastic parts.
Material Selection
Choosing the right plastic material is key! You'll learn about different types of plastics, their properties, and how they behave under different conditions. This includes things like melting point, viscosity, and shrinkage rates. Understanding these properties helps you select the perfect material for your part. You'll discover how to choose materials that meet specific requirements, such as strength, flexibility, and chemical resistance. This helps you select materials that optimize the injection molding process, ensuring that the parts have the desired properties and performance characteristics. Courses will often cover common plastics like ABS, polypropylene, and nylon, and their various applications.

Process Optimization and Troubleshooting
This is where you learn to be a problem-solver! You'll learn how to optimize the injection molding process by adjusting parameters like temperature, pressure, and injection speed. You'll also learn how to identify and troubleshoot common issues like warpage, sink marks, and short shots. Troubleshooting skills are essential. You will learn to recognize the issues and propose solutions. This can lead to increased efficiency and reduced downtime. This knowledge is important because it allows you to get the best possible results from the injection molding process. This ensures that the parts meet the desired quality standards.
